Requisites to Reliable Exchange
• Three fundamental requirements to successful exchange of concepts: (listed in order they have developed)
– HOW will the data be exchanged (IFC)– WHAT will be exchanged (IFD)– WHEN (in the const. process) will the exchange
occur (IDM)

IFD Organizational Structure
IFD Library Group:Business Management Group
Technical Group
Partner•Permanent Member of BMG
•Signs MoU•Develops regional strategies
•Regional language gatekeeper for IFD•Committed to tech. & content development and implementation of IFD Library regionally
And Globally.•Intention is to expand Partners over time
Affiliate•Apply & approved by IFD Partners to
execute a project to extend or enrich theIFDL
•Status is dependent on an approved Current or planned project
•Must provide regular reports to BMG•Can attend all IFDL meetings except BMG•Agree to allow IFDLG to publish names
as AffiliatesMay be considered for Partnership
Observer•Has expressed interest in IFDL
•Agree to allow IFDLG to publish names as Observer
•Provide a statement why IFDL is interestingor useful, and allow statement to be
published•Optional participation in workshops/demos
•Sign simple, brief agreement outlining Responsibilities
•Does not imply eventual Partnership

IFD Revenue & Fee StructureFounding Partners- €5000/yr
•CSC – Canada•CSI – USA
•BuildingSmart- Norway•Stabu - Holland
Example Affiliates- €2000/yr•SINTEF – Norway Gov. Bldg. Org.
•EPM Technology (developed IFD Database)•AutoDesk, Bentley, Oracle
•Many others potentially
Example Observers- €1000/yr•Arcom•Digicon
•McGraw-Hill•Reed Construction Data
•HOK•Many others potentially
Future Partners- €5000/yrAny new Language
•Germany•France
•Many others potentially
End-User Subscribers•(revenue based on market size)
•Paid thru Observer or Affiliate applications

IFD Library - Org. Status
• Business Plan completed (tweaked)• Partners signed MOU contract in April 2008• Partners pay dues beginning 2008• Application procedures identified and now
being documented (for observers/affiliates) • “Projects” being solicited• IFD Web Site being filled out
(http://www.ifd-library.org)
![Page 9: IFD Library Update ICIS DA Berlin, June 2008. Requisites to Reliable Exchange Three fundamental requirements to successful exchange of concepts: (listed](https://reader036.vdocuments.site/reader036/viewer/2022083009/5697bfbb1a28abf838ca0cf8/html5/thumbnails/9.jpg)
IFD Library Technical Status
• IFD Server online• IFD web API 2.0 ready and documented• .NET SDK expected June 2008• Major Projects:
– Sintef (data population; some tools)– EPM (offline API)– OmniClass (data population for classification)
![Page 10: IFD Library Update ICIS DA Berlin, June 2008. Requisites to Reliable Exchange Three fundamental requirements to successful exchange of concepts: (listed](https://reader036.vdocuments.site/reader036/viewer/2022083009/5697bfbb1a28abf838ca0cf8/html5/thumbnails/10.jpg)
IFD Future Prospects
• Expressions of interest received from aerospace and oil/gas industries; licensing income and broader usage of IFD Library technology
• Interest from other countries for new languages
